Biography
Brief Bio
Dr. Sriram Subramanian has research interests in Human-computer Interaction (HCI) with a particular emphasis on expanding the input bandwidth. Before joining the University of Bristol, he worked as a senior scientist in the Media Interaction Group at Philips Research Eindhoven, Netherlands. Prior to this, he was an Assistant Professor (July 2003 to Dec 2006) at the Department of Computer Science at the University of Saskatchewan, Canada. Sriram holds adjunct positions at the University of Manitoba in Canada and has strong research links with the Graduate School of Information Science and Technology, Osaka University.
